In 1978, the Social Security and Medicare rate combined was 6.05%, up to $17,700 earned. Express the Social Security tax s(x) for 1978 as a piecewise function. Ten years later, the percent had increased to 7.51% and the maximum taxable income had increased to $45,000. Express the Social Security tax s(x) for 1988 as a piecewise function. If a person earned $50,000 in 1978, and $50,000 in 1988, what was the difference in the Social Security and Medicare taxes paid?
